GA-K8VT800 PRO Memory Problems
Have a GA-K8VT800 motherboard, I've been having memory problems with
the board since I got it I had 2 512 meg DDR 400 from a previous system that worked perfect before putting in this system whilst messing around setting bios I noticed memory speed was on auto defaulting to 166 MHz so I set it manually to 200 MHz as it should be and my system froze and refuses to reboot I have to clear the cmos and it then reboots defaulting to 166 again I returned the memory to suppliers who happily changed it despite it testing perfectly due to possible compatibility problems again the same problem we have tried 3 other makes of memory as matched pairs to no avail the system runs perfectly except that it wont run at 200 MHz memory set manually and if on auto I assume set by the spd chip it only runs at 166 mhz despite the same memory running in another system at 200+MHz the cmos doesn't have a cmos clear jumper so I remove the battery and mains lead for upwards of an hour sometimes and this still does not always clear the cmos ....any help or suggestions please or other things I should do such as manually set the timings as well etc if so whats the suggested settings for good quality generic ram as opposed to corsair or mushkin |
